258,429,077,653 is an odd composite number composed of two prime numbers multiplied together.

What does the number 258429077653 look like?

This visualization shows the relationship between its 2 prime factors (large circles) and 4 divisors.

258429077653 is an odd composite number. It is composed of two dist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of four divisors.

Prime factorization of 258429077653:

18211 × 14190823

Factors of 258429077653

  • Number of distinct prime factors ω(n): 2
  • Total number of prime factors Ω(n): 2
  • Sum of prime factors: 14209034

Divisors of 258429077653

  • Number of divisors d(n): 4
  • Complete list of divisors:
  • Sum of all divisors σ(n): 258443286688
  • Sum of proper divisors (its aliquot sum) s(n): 14209035
  • 258429077653 is a deficient number, because the sum of its proper divisors (14209035) is less than itself. Its deficiency is 258414868618
